concept for you
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"concept for you"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when presenting an idea or proposal that is tailored to someone's interests or needs. Example: "I have a new concept for you that I believe will enhance our project significantly."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"concept for you" when introducing a new idea or approach specifically tailored to the listener's needs or interests. It implies personalization and relevance.
Common error
Avoid using "concept for you" in highly formal or academic writing. Opt for more professional alternatives like "proposed framework" or "theoretical model" to maintain a suitable tone.

Ludwig's WRAP-UP
The phrase "concept for you" serves as an introductory statement to present a tailored idea or suggestion. While grammatically correct and versatile, Ludwig AI suggests it is best suited for neutral to informal contexts, with news media and wiki sources being common. For more formal settings, alternatives such as "proposed framework" or "theoretical model" may be more appropriate. Related phrases like "idea for you" or "suggestion for you" can also be used to convey similar meanings.
More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
idea for you
Replaces "concept" with the more common word "idea", maintaining the same intent of presenting a notion.
suggestion for you
Substitutes "concept" with "suggestion", framing the offering as a helpful recommendation.
plan for you
Replaces "concept" with "plan", suggesting a more structured and actionable proposal.
proposal for you
Uses "proposal" instead of "concept", implying a more formal and detailed offering.
thought for you
Replaces "concept" with "thought", indicating a less developed or preliminary idea.
notion for you
Similar to "thought", but may imply a more abstract or theoretical idea.
perspective for you
Offers a particular viewpoint or way of understanding something.
framework for you
Presents a structured set of principles or ideas for a specific purpose.
approach for you
Suggests a method or way of dealing with a situation or problem.
take for you
Implies a personal opinion or interpretation of a subject.
FAQs
How can I use "concept for you" in a sentence?
You can use "concept for you" to introduce a new idea or proposal tailored to someone's needs, as in, "I have a new "concept for you" that might solve your problem."
What are some alternatives to "concept for you"?
You can use alternatives such as "idea for you", "suggestion for you", or "proposal for you" depending on the context.
Is "concept for you" appropriate for formal writing?
While grammatically correct, "concept for you" may sound too informal for academic or professional writing. Consider using terms like "framework", "model", or "approach" instead.
What does "concept for you" imply?
The phrase "concept for you" implies that the idea or proposal is specifically tailored to the listener's needs, interests, or circumstances.
